Practical Seller Notes and Technical Considerations
Before adding any new design to your shop, due diligence is required. While the description mentions that the design comes with multiple formats, it is vital to confirm the specifics on the Creative Fabrica product page. Here is my checklist for integrating Toucan into your workflow:
- Test Stitch-Out: Never list a product without stitching a sample first. Check how the design behaves on different fabrics. Does it pucker on lightweight cotton? Does it sink into plush fleece? Adjust your stabilizer choice accordingly.
- Thread Color Selection: Toucans are known for their vibrant beaks and plumage. Experiment with thread colors to see what pops best. High-contrast combinations will make the design more attractive in online listings. Ensure you have the necessary thread weights to achieve the desired texture.
- Hoop Size and Density: The description does not specify exact hoop size or stitch density. You must verify these details before purchasing. If the design is too dense for a small hoop, it may cause fabric distortion. Conversely, if it is too sparse, it might look unfinished. Confirm compatibility with your specific embroidery machine models.
- Licensing Verification: Always review the license terms provided by the designer on Creative Fabrica. Ensure that you are cleared for commercial use if you plan to sell finished goods. Most designers on the platform allow this, but it is your responsibility to confirm.
- Thumbnail Readability: Resize your test stitch photo to the size of an Etsy thumbnail. Can you still identify the bird? If the details blur together, consider resizing the design or simplifying the color palette for smaller applications like patches.
